¿Está pensando en actualizar el Server para la versión 22.1? De forma predeterminada, habilitamos el AMP Engine más rápido. Lea acerca de cómo estos cambios en la configuración del sistema pueden afectarlo.

Free Trial

Foro - Español

RESUELTAS

Crear columna con datos condicionada a otra columna

Petalo42
Asteroide

Buenos días,

 

Necesito ayuda con algo que creo que será sencillo.

Necesito que cada vez que en la columna data aparezca un formato de "dd/mm/yyyy" se cree otra columna "nuevo campo requerido" con la información que figura en código.

 

Mi columna data actualmente es un campo V_String.

 

CódigoDataNuevo campo requerido
550055550509/11/20205500555505
 x 
 x 
 x 
660066660602/01/20216600666606

 

Por favor ¿me ayudan?

3 RESPUESTAS 3
Petalo42
Asteroide

He intentado usar la formula tool de esta forma:

 

Nueva columna:

if [ Data]= "(\w{2}/\w{2}/\w{4})" Then [ Código] else "" endif

 

pero no funciona 😞 ¿se les ocurre algo que esté haciendo mal?

dsmdavid
Bólido


Adjunto un par de opciones (convirtiendo primero a fecha, o usando regex directamente).
En  


if [ Data]= "(\w{2}/\w{2}/\w{4})" Then [ Código] else "" endif

 

para comparar "data" con una expresión regular, hay que usar alguna función de regex (p.ej. regex_match)

Petalo42
Asteroide

gracias @dsmdavid !!

Etiquetas